Introduction

On March 9, 2011, at approximately 2230 central daylight time, a Robinson R22 Beta helicopter, registration N372LE, sustained substantial damage when it collided with the runway at Lake Charles Regional Airport (LCH) in Lake Charles, Louisiana. The helicopter was owned by Bend Helicopter Partners, LLC and operated by Performance Helicopters, LLC.

Flight Details

The flight was conducted under 14 Code of Federal Regulations Part 91 as a solo training flight. No flight plan had been filed. Weather conditions at the time were described as dark night with marginal visual meteorological conditions. The local flight had originated from the airport about 2130.

Accident Sequence

According to the pilot, he had been maintaining a stabilized hover on the approach end of the runway for approximately 15 to 20 seconds. While preparing to move the cyclic forward to initiate forward flight, the helicopter's nose began an uncommanded turn to the right. The pilot applied additional left pedal input, but the helicopter quickly gained rotational momentum and speed, entering an uncontrolled spin.

Impact and Damage

The pilot subsequently lowered the collective pitch lever, and the helicopter struck the runway surface. The impact caused the tail rotor hub and both tail rotor blades to separate. The main rotor blades and tail boom exhibited impact damage. The helicopter came to rest in an upright position. Numerous 360-degree swirl marks were observed on the runway surface.

Investigation

Post-accident examination revealed no preaccident mechanical malfunctions or failures that would have precluded normal operation.
